From Summer to Fall: Transitioning to Fall Home Decor

Switching out decor from summer to fall doesn’t have to be difficult or complicated! I love to slowly switch out pieces by keeping basics where they are and changing up the color and texture in a space. 


Today I am going to share a space in my living area that I am updating for the new season! 


Here is where I started:

As you can see for summer I love lots of greenery in different shades and a hint of florals in the wreath to the right. 


In order to go from summer to fall I like to keep the base idea of my decor but change the feel for the season with simple swaps. First, I switched out some of the light greenery for some warmth and texture of this fall foliage.


Then I added some small velvet mushrooms into the terrarium, keeping some of the deeper green fern in as a base. 


I finished off the space with a large deep orange pumpkin, burnt orange and green wreath and a deep colored fern.


Transitioning your home from summer to fall is all about embracing the change of the seasons and the comfort that comes with it! Gradually incorporating the colors and textures of the new season, you can create a space that feels appropriate for the season and warm and welcoming!
